c#引用概念

1.下面执行的方法结果是10 20
在这里插入图片描述

原因
在这里插入图片描述
swap方法执行完后先出栈 故输出后的结果xy不变

什么是引用
在这里插入图片描述

下面代码输出的结果为
2 1
在这里插入图片描述

原因
在这里插入图片描述
arr和aarray所存储的地址是相同的
new 后面是在堆中开辟空间的(除构造以外)声明 array是在栈中开辟的空间,存储的是数组首个元素的地址

猜你喜欢

转载自blog.csdn.net/wang18236618195/article/details/85549488